Quick Question Hi! Just need some quick advice!. I am a new mommy to Bella (Those may know me from my very first post about my boyfriend purchasing my baby for me yesterday). I work from home and I was wondering what should I do with my Bella while I am at my desk. I dont want to keep her in her crate while I am plugging away 8 hours a day at my computer. I was thinking about getting an old bassinet and filling it with some toys and some chewable treats to keep her happy and near me. I dont have one at the moment but I do have a very large box but the height isnt so high that I cant see her (My bed is so close to my bed that I can touch it without getting up due to my bedroom being so small). Any suggestions? I just dont want her to feel neglected although I am right here and I can take her out on my breaks and lunch! |
I wouldn't use a bassinet. She will be able to jump out in no time and being that they are pretty high up she could hurt herself. Maybe get an X-pen or google dog playpens. You might want to get a good one that will hold up over time. It's great to take traveling or to the park. Or in case you just want to jump in the shower! |
